Book Description

2 and upGood Night Our World series
Many of North America’s most beloved regions are artfully celebrated in these boardbooks designed to soothe children before bedtime while instilling an early appreciation for the continent’s natural and cultural wonders. Each book stars a multicultural group of people visiting the featured area’s attractions and rhythmic language guides children through the passage of both a single day and the four seasons while saluting the iconic aspects of each place.

About the Author

Adam Gamble is a writer, a photographer, and a publisher. He is the author of the Good Night Our World series, In the Footsteps of Thoreau, and A Public Betrayed. He lives in Dennis, Massachusetts. Joe Veno is an artist who has worked with Harcourt Brace, Hasbro, Houghton Mifflin, Milton Bradley, and Target. He lives in Hamilton, Massachusetts.
